Have you ever been sharing a story and have your conversation partner cut you off mid-sentence to tell you about something going on with them? Or perhaps you share an issue with a colleague or friend and without any knowledge of the context they start to tell you what you should do to solve it? You nod along and thank them for their advice but inside you’re SCREAMING. Their intentions were good, but the reality is they weren’t listening. 

These are just a few examples of unconscious ego driven behaviors that show up in our conversations every day. And while it’s pretty easy to see them in others, it’s much more difficult to become aware of our own. But the key word here is UNCONSCIOUS. We’re not trying to be bad listeners, we’re just human and sometimes unaware of the impact that we are having on each other. In this online session we’ll walk through some of the common ways that our egos show up in conversations, introduce practices for becoming aware of our own egoic behaviors, and share resources for listening to others without making it about you. We’ll explore how awareness of our own listening challenges is a gateway to having compassion for others.
